Ponte Azzone Visconti is an architectural gem located in the picturesque Province of Lecco, Italy. This historic bridge, built in the 14th century, is known for its elegant design and striking stone structure, which gracefully arches over the tranquil waters of the River Adda. As you approach the bridge, you are greeted by breathtaking views of the surrounding hills and lush greenery, inviting you to pause and soak in the serene atmosphere. The bridge not only serves as a vital connection between the towns of Lecco and Galbiate but also stands as a testament to the rich history and engineering prowess of the time.
